I LOVE that Skyrim's theme also has lyrics. It tells of a legend you don't realize you are about to fulfill by a people who don't realize yet they need you. http://www.lyrics85.com/BETHESDA-THE-ELDER-SCROLLS-V-SKYRIM-THEME-LYRICS/334267/

But, Morrowind's theme is so... innocent, yet adventurous. It feels like my adventures in the game are perfectly summed up by that game. It starts slow and nice, with a small forewarning of darkness (drums) in the background. Slowly it gets more assertive and the nice-ness disappears (what sounds like a xylophone is replaced by strings). The sounding of the trumpets and bringing in of the other instruments altogether announce my presence as Neverarine, then disappear as quickly as I did after the battle with Dagoth Ur.

I have to tie these two themes. I can't pick one.

Oblivion was great on its own, but it sounded like the song that should play during the intro to a movie. It was great, but for me it didn't tell a story.
